Choosing A Webhost:
A web hosting service is a type of Internet hosting service that allows individuals and organizations to provide their own website accessible via the World Wide Web. Web hosts are companies that provide space on a server they own for use by their clients as well as providing Internet connectivity, typically in a data center. Subject: Re: How compile apr on windows?

Björn Carlsson wrote:

I believe the only problem for the apr dsw and dsp files is their unix file endings, so open them in some text editor and change from unix to dos file endings, to make MSVC accept them.
Or try my project files at: http://versionsupport.com/logging/apr.zip
But to compile the latest version of log4cxx from CVS I also had to add and remove some files in the DLL-project, but I built them in VS.NET 2003. So my dsp files has been converted to vcproj files and the changes are only in them.
But if you are intrested, the files I have changed: http://versionsupport.com/logging/log4cxx.zip

LECHNER Martin wrote:

I tried to compile the current version of log4cxx on windows and had troubles
with apr.
1.) The version 1.0.1 sources dont had a valid MSVC6 workspace - so i checked
out the lates binaries
2.) Now I am stuck with LDAP support. (v2.0 not supported...

I want to disable ldap support if that is possible (is it needed for
log4cxx?)
But I couldnt find the settings yet.

Any clue where in the sourc I can disable this?
And by the way: any further advice what can occure till i got the new version
compiled?

Thanks
ML




Like Martin I tried to compile APR with MSVC6. I used for this, Björn Carlsson apr.zip.
The static library compilation is a success, but I still have problem with the APR dll compilation (problem with APR_DECLARE_EXPORT I think ...).
Does anybody succeed ?
